Everything you should have learned in school, but probably didn't! This book is great for electronics newbies, or if you just need a refresher course. Topics ranging from Ohm's law to proper usage of an oscilloscope to managing and interacting with employees are covered.

The book approaches all of its topics in a very straight-forward, practical manner, and all the important information is summed up nicely in a "Rules-of-Thumb" section. The information presented in this book will provide a great start towards building or reinforcing your EE knowledge.

We're carrying this book because the author (Darren Ashby) thinks and writes like we do. He has a large disclaimer in the front of the book, but points out that electronics can be taught to anyone with the right approach. We agree.

The book includes a CD-ROM which contains a reference library, demo simulation software, and engineering calculators.

A few of the topics covered:

  • What is electricity really?
  • Ohm's Law
  • Capacitors and Inductors
  • Op-Amps
  • Microprocessor Basics
  • Motors
  • Power Supplies
  • Tools (soldering irons, oscilloscopes, etc.)
  • Troubleshooting
  • Communication Skills
